Priming control unit data

You can prime your I/O configuration in a work IODF with the control unit serial number for the active processor. For the prerequisites for this function refer to Prerequisites.

To prime the control unit serial number, select the action Prime serial number from the context menu (or action code  i ) on the Control Unit List. The Confirm Priming Control Unit Data List shows the selected control units with the sensed data for the control unit types and serial numbers, and their corresponding definitions in the IODF.

 1 
The control unit serial number is defined in the IODF, but no sensed data is available on the active system.
 2 
No control unit serial number is defined in the IODF, but the sensed data of the active system is available. To confirm the sensed data, and to define them in the IODF, press Enter.
 3 
The control unit serial numbers that are defined in the IODF, and that are sensed are different. Press Enter, to overwrite the defined data by the sensed data.
Note: The sensed values can only be blanked out or left unchanged. Blank out the sensed values, if you don't want to change the defined IODF values. To confirm priming, press Enter. Use the F12=Cancel key, if you don't want to use the sensed values, and to leave the list.
